I have some bad news guys,my Xj has expired for the time being.I was driving to pickup my girlfriend on christmas eve and noticed the temp guage was running a little warmer than normal,210 to be exact.We left her house and had dinner with family and friends.On the way back to her house the temp got hotter,around 215-220.I stopped at a red light&my Xj started idling rough,I was like WTF!Next stop light it almost shut off,lucky we were 2 minutes from her house.Then I heard it boiling over and all the water pushed out of the radiator&into the overflow jug&on the ground.I let it cool then walked back out and looked at the overflow jug and it was empty.I pulled the rad cap&it was full,I then started it and it ran fine,next thing you know it started puking antifreeze all over the place!Sounds like it blew a head gasket,I'm pretty sure of it.I just dont understand it,I never once had a problem with my Xj.Nobody to tow it on the holiday weekend, so I have to wait till monday to go get my Xj from her house.Talk about being depressed,my Xj is like part of the family.I feel lost without it!!!I will let you guys know what I find out for sure when I get it home.:(:mad:

Fill with water..keep rad cap off...turn it over..if you get a water geyser...head gasket. The compression is escaping into the combustion chamber...works best if you can get the engine to operating temp, then the cracks will open enough to give better results. Here's the update on my Xj.Blown head gasket between #4&5 cylinder.The cylinder head was taken to the machine shop to get checked out.They are going clean it,pressure check it,magnaflux it,valve job with new seals and check to see if it's warped.Got a call and every thing checked out except for the trueness or flatness of the head.It is warped 12 thousandths,no biggie really.If all goes well they said I can pickup the head at noon tomorrow.Here's a few pics of the tear down.
